Output d1421761815162e7600656cbf3560c5ae674717722631625e7ac2e351e54144a:1

value
625598
script pubkey
OP_0 OP_PUSHBYTES_20 b68603b25af4129d0ae76ccd6c0eab1f47f820ca
address
bc1qk6rq8vj67sff6zh8dnxkcr4trarlsgx2vfxat9
transaction
d1421761815162e7600656cbf3560c5ae674717722631625e7ac2e351e54144a